My contribution, please. A vintage Vuitton in epi leather with GHW called Riviera that I use as my work bag. It’s as big as a Birkin 35, perfect for laptop, notes and other work paraphernalia. Bonus: it can be zipped.

I think it was originally sold as a make-up travel bag (with elastics inside for bottles that now hold umbrella and hard sunglasses case, and useless pockets). But I love it. The logo is also subtle.
